Course structure

• Introduction to DevOps Infrastructure Automation
• Advanced Cloud Computing for DevOps
• Infrastructure as Code (IaC) Techniques
• Continuous Integration and Continuous Deployment (CI/CD) Pipelines
• Containerization with Docker and Kubernetes
• Monitoring and Logging in DevOps Environments
• Security Best Practices for Automated Infrastructure
• Scalability and Performance Optimization in DevOps
• DevOps Tools and Technologies for Automation
• Real-World DevOps Infrastructure Automation Projects

Career path

DevOps Engineer: High demand for professionals skilled in CI/CD pipelines, cloud platforms, and automation tools. Average salaries in tech for this role range from £55,000 to £85,000 annually.

Cloud Infrastructure Specialist: Expertise in cloud platforms like AWS, Azure, and GCP is critical. Salaries typically range from £50,000 to £80,000, reflecting the growing need for scalable infrastructure solutions.

Automation Architect: Focuses on designing and implementing automation frameworks. With AI skills in demand, salaries can reach up to £90,000 for senior roles.

Site Reliability Engineer (SRE): Combines software engineering with IT operations to ensure system reliability. Salaries range from £60,000 to £95,000, depending on experience and certifications.

AI and Machine Learning Engineer: Emerging role with a focus on integrating AI into DevOps workflows. Salaries can exceed £100,000, reflecting the high demand for AI skills in the UK tech market.
